Cast of The Hunger Games: The Ballad of Songbirds & Snakes
Movie (2023) • 73 total actors • 157 minutes
The Hunger Games: The Ballad of Songbirds & Snakes features a talented cast of actors bringing the characters to life. Tom Blyth portrays the young Coriolanus Snow, while Rachel Zegler takes on the role of Lucy Gray Baird. Hunter Schafer plays Tigris Snow, Jason Schwartzman portrays Lucretius 'Lucky' Flickerman, and Peter Dinklage brings Casca Highbottom to the screen. Josh Andrés Rivera plays Sejanus Plinth, Viola Davis portrays Dr. Volumnia Gaul, and Fionnula Flanagan takes on the role of Grandma'am. The Hunger Games: The Ballad of Songbirds & Snakes takes us back to a time 64 years before the events of the original Hunger Games trilogy. We follow the young Coriolanus Snow, who later becomes the ruthless President of Panem. As a mentor in the Hunger Games, he sees an opportunity to improve his own standing when he becomes the advisor for Lucy Gray Baird, the female tribute from District 12. This gripping prequel explores the early days of the Hunger Games and the complexities of Snow's character as he navigates the political landscape of a divided society.
